Using Bombers?
I started a duel map in the industrial area to test the waters with the modern units, etc. I've never made it to that era before winning....of course I also haven't gone for a science win yet.

I bulit a Bomber, but all I can do is move it from city to city....how do I use it to bomb other cities? Even when I've discovered the opposing forces I still couldn't send it to bomb their city.

kezientz Oct 29, 2016 @ 9:31am 
your bomber has a certain range. if your opponents cities are too far away you cant bomb them.
build an airfield and station the bomber there.. or build a carrier.

Kadrush Oct 29, 2016 @ 9:54am 
You need line of sight to pick the target. No rear area bombing so far, even if inside the bomber range.
Tijger Oct 29, 2016 @ 10:49am 
You need to click the button on the bomber screen, it will then highlight possible targets that are in range, I think its called air operations or something similar. Am not in game so I cannot check but its an icon showing an airplane with 2 directional arrows.

david-gipson Sep 15, 2017 @ 10:13am 
I have found bombers to be much better against cities with 100+ defense than corps of artillery. It takes a while but they don't get bombarded because they are not out in the open. It takes many turns but I bomb cities until their defenses are at 0, then send in ground troops. You need line of sight but I use Apostles for that as they can only be attacked by other Apostles.
jonnin Sep 16, 2017 @ 10:02am 
bombers excel on carriers in maps with a good amount of ocean.
for landlocked maps just use bombard class.
corps of bombards is self defeating, shoot it 3x instead.
apostles can be attacked by mil units if at war, so they make sorry scouts if not careful.

zxcvbob Aug 31, 2020 @ 6:59pm 
I think you can use a spy to give you sight of the enemy city so you can bomb it. Send the spy there, but don' t give him (her) a mission to do. That should light up the city center for you.
